The Ten Commandments is a 2007 English-language Animation Family film featuring Christian Slater, Alfred Molina, Elliott Gould, Ben Kingsley, Scott Mcneil, Christopher Gaze and John Stronach. Huhu Studios in association with iVL Animation, Sparky Animation and Ten Chimneys Entertainment. were the production houses involved in the project along with executive producer(s) Cindy Bond, John Stronach and Trevor Yaxley. The Ten Commandments is written by Ed Naha and directed by Bill Boyce and John Stronach. Promenade Pictures acquired the distribution rights for the film. The Ten Commandments was released on 6th December 2007 and takes a screen time of 88 minutes. The Ten Commandments was made on a budget of $10 million and at the box office it grossed only $1 million. The music was composed by Reg Powell.
